  • I'm very happy to have this exporter. CocoonJS has been a constant disappointment for me, with seemingly no progress in the last 6 months (for me at least).

    In any case, my experience with this new version isn't going too smoothly.

    These are the instructions in the latest blog:

    Download the Intel XDK to access the build system - Done

    Run the Intel XDK and sign up/log in if you haven't already - Done

    Create a new project in the XDK - Done

    Export your project from Construct 2 using the new 'Android' option - Done

    Copy-paste the exported files over the XDK project you've created - Done

    Switch to the 'Build' tab in the XDK - Done

    Click the 'Build' button by 'Crosswalk for Android' - Done

    Follow the steps to build the app - This breaks a lot... randomly shuts down the XDK program once uploaded.

    Download the .APK on to your device (e.g. by emailing a link), install and run! - Produces an APK which when installed shows an Intel icon rather than my own.

    No idea what could be causing this.
